description Product Description

Used in the pharmaceutical industry as an intermediate in the synthesis of SGLT2 inhibitors, which are a class of drugs for the management of type 2 diabetes. It plays a key role in developing medications that help lower blood glucose levels by promoting the excretion of excess glucose through urine. Its structure allows for efficient modification into active pharmaceutical ingredients with high selectivity and potency. Additionally, it is utilized in research settings to explore new antidiabetic agents and improve metabolic profiles of candidate drugs.
